Master the complexities of concurrent systems with "Understanding Concurrent Systems" by A.W. Roscoe. This comprehensive guide, based on Hoare's Communicating Sequential Processes (CSP), is an invaluable resource for understanding concurrency theory and its practical applications. Whether you're a student or a professional, this book provides a deep dive into CSP, covering operational semantics, denotational models, and practical applications with tools like FDR. Key features: * Comprehensive introduction to CSP theory and practice. * Explores advanced topics including timed modelling and state explosion. * Integrates with CSP-based tools such as FDR. * Suitable for undergraduate students, researchers, and practitioners. This first edition hardcover book is written in English and contains 530 pages, making it an essential reference for anyone interested in concurrent systems.
